During a squadron rotation with the RAF 56sq, four Aeronautical Militare F-104S of Grosseto air base were present. Not the very best picture, as it was typical UK weather. Note, the small unusual 1 added to the code. This MM6778, built by Fiat Aviazione/Aeritalia The Sparrow was written off at Leeuwarden air base (the Netherlands) on 2 May 2002 during its landing. The aircraft was probably too high duyring its landing attemped, broke in two pieces and came to rest alongside the runway. The pilot escaped with only minor injuries.
